Aventin (given name)

From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Aventin (Russian: Авенти́н) is an old and uncommon Russian male first name.[1] Its feminine version is Aventina.[1] The name is derived from Aventinus, which is the Latin name of the Aventine Hill, one of the hills on which the city of Rome was built.[1]

The diminutives of "Aventin" are Aventinka (Авенти́нка), Ava (А́ва), Venya (Ве́ня), Vena (Ве́на), and Tina (Ти́на).[1]

The patronymics derived from "Aventin" are "Авенти́нович" (Aventinovich; masculine) and "Авенти́новна" (Aventinovna; feminine).[1]
